Official title

FIND Stroke Recovery: A Longitudinal Frequent Evaluation Long-term Follow-up Study

Overview

Stroke survivors frequently suffer disabilities including motor and cognitive problems, impairments in speech and vision, depression, and several other disabilities that worsen their quality of life. Some will recover fully after stroke and others will have permanent impairments. Few studies show trajectories of recovery in different domains after stroke, hence recovery time-lines are not fully known. Also, the whole range of mechanisms leading to recovery are not precisely known (1). To monitor those mechanisms one can utilize biomarkers. In parallel to the studies of recovery, studies on time series of biomarkers after stroke are limited (2). Hence, a crucial first step to increase knowledge on biomarkers of stroke recovery is to gain a better understanding of the time course of both stroke recovery and biomarker patterns. Biomarkers can later be used for outcome predictions after stroke.

WORK PLAN

AIM Determine temporal profiles describing the speed, order, and degree of recovery in neurological and cognitive functions in various domains with simultaneous profiling of changes in blood biomarker concentrations, in the acute, subacute phases and long-term of stroke. Determine individual and interindividual variations in recovery in the different domains.

Informed consent Written informed consent will be obtained from all willing participants or their next-of-kin.

Primary outcome measures

  • Medical data Clinical data [Time frame: Baseline, and change from baseline at 3, 6 and 12 months; 2 and 5 years.]
  • Stroke severity [Time frame: Baseline, and change from baseline at 3, 6 and 12 months; 2 and 5 years.]
  • Functional independence [Time frame: Pre-stroke estimation, baseline, and change from baseline at 3, 6 and 12 months; 2 and 5 years.]
  • Walking ability [Time frame: Baseline, and change from baseline at 3, 6 and 12 months; 2 and 5 years.]
  • Postural control [Time frame: Baseline, and change from baseline at 3, 6 and 12 months; 2 and 5 years.]
  • Blood samples [Time frame: Baseline, and change from baseline at 3, 6 and 12 months; 2 and 5 years]
  • FMA-arm test [Time frame: Baseline, and change from baseline at 3, 6 and 12 months; 2 and 5 years]
  • SAFE [Time frame: Baseline, and change from baseline at 3, 6 and 12 months; 2 and 5 years]
  • MoCA [Time frame: Baseline, and change from baseline at 3, 6 and 12 months; 2 and 5 years]
  • Neuroimaging [Time frame: Baseline, and change from baseline at 3, and 12 months; 2 years]

Eligibility criteria

Investigators enrol patients presenting with first-ever ischemic stroke or intracerebral haemorrhage admitted to the stroke units at the Sahlgrenska University Hospital in Gothenburg, Sweden.

The inclusion criteria are:

  • first-ever acute ischemic stroke; or intracerebral hemorrhage.

The exclusion criteria are:

  • pre-stroke mRS score of ≥3;
  • severe neurodegenerative disease, cerebral neoplasm or terminal illness; and
  • patients considered unlikely to be able to participate in or to understand and/or comply with study procedures during follow-up visits at the hospital.
